DEATHTRAP Runs Feb. 28-March 9

DEATHTRAP
Lebanon Theatre Company
Feb. 28-March 9
[Lebanon]

Directed by Micheal Schumacher

Cast: Jake Stone as Sydney Bruhl, Michael Cline as Clifford Anderson, Katie McCoy as Myra Bruhl, Karla Meeker as Helga ten Dorp & Rick Enriquez as Proctor Milgrim

In Ira Levin’s classic comedic thriller, Deathtrap, a washed-up playwright finds a chance to rise to the top once more, a shot he’d be willing to kill for. Sidney Bruhl hasn’t written a hit play for 18 years when he receives a script from a former student, Clifford Anderson, that’s a guaranteed success. His wife, Myra, suggests the two men could collaborate; Sidney jokes that it’d be just as easy to murder the young man and steal the script for his own. When Clifford arrives later that evening, no one–not even the visiting psychic–could predict where the dark events of the night will go. Who is innocent? Who only seems that way? Deathtrap is a sharply funny play full of twists and turns that keep an audience on the edge of their seats. Is anyone really safe when a man sees a clean shot at success?

NOW AND THEN Runs Feb. 21-March 2

NOW AND THEN 
Troy Civic Theatre
Feb. 21-March 2
[Troy]

Cast: Ayden Rench as Jamie, Steve Dietrich as Man, Savvy Hostetter as Abby & Jen Kaufman as Woman

Sometimes what happens after last call just might change your life. One night in 1981, just as Jamie is closing the bar where he works, a desperate last-minute customer offers him and his girlfriend Abby two thousand dollars to sit and have a drink with him. Who wouldn’t take it? As the trio swaps stories and Jamie considers the decisions he faces about his musical career and his future with Abby, the young couple begins to realize that this older man is unusually invested in their choices… and the reason he gives them is completely unbelievable. But when a very displeased second stranger arrives, the unbelievable begins to look like it just might be true. NOW AND THEN is a heartfelt romantic comedy about the costs of the choices we make, and the people who make them with us.
